At Tudor Players, we strive to bring compelling theatre to the heart of Sheffield. Our productions aim to engage, entertain, and inspire audiences through powerful storytelling and dynamic performances. We present three productions each year, in February, June and October, at the Sheffield Library Theatre in the heart of Sheffield's theatre district.
We are always seeking new members interested in acting or behind the scenes work. It takes a wealth of different talents to put on our productions, so if you are interested in set design and construction, sound, lighting, costumes, props, stage management, front of house or anything else, please get in touch.
We normally rehearse on Tuesday and Friday evenings from 7.30pm - 10.00pm. Contact us if you would like to come along, meet the team and join in.
